How to Repair an Inverter Refrigerator: A Step-by-Step Guide

Inverter refrigerators have become increasingly popular in recent years due to their energy efficiency and cost-effective operation. Unlike traditional refrigerators, which use a compressor that continuously turns on and off, inverter refrigerators utilize a variable speed compressor that adjusts its speed based on the cooling requirements. This results in more stable temperatures, improved energy efficiency, and quieter operation.

Troubleshooting the Problem

The first step in repairing an inverter refrigerator is to identify the underlying issue. Begin by checking if the refrigerator is receiving power. Ensure that it is plugged into a properly functioning electrical outlet and that the circuit breaker or fuse hasn’t tripped.

If the refrigerator is receiving power but not cooling, there could be several potential causes. Check the temperature settings to ensure they are set correctly. If there is a display panel, make sure it’s functioning properly and displaying the accurate temperature. Additionally, clean the condenser coils to remove any accumulated dust or debris that may be obstructing airflow.

If these initial steps do not resolve the issue, you may need to dive deeper into troubleshooting. Faulty sensors or control boards, refrigerant leaks, or compressor problems could be causing the malfunction. It’s recommended to consult the user manual or contact the manufacturer for specific troubleshooting instructions related to your model.

Inspecting and Repairing the Components

If you’ve pinpointed the faulty component of your inverter refrigerator, it’s time to move on to inspecting and repairing it.

Faulty Sensors

Sensors are crucial in maintaining proper temperature control within the refrigerator. If a sensor is faulty or malfunctioning, it can disrupt the cooling process. Begin by locating the sensors within your refrigerator. Common sensor locations include the evaporator coils, defrost thermostat, and temperature sensors.

Using a multimeter, test the sensors for continuity to determine if they are functioning correctly. If a sensor shows no continuity, it is likely defective and needs replacement. Carefully remove the faulty sensor and replace it with a new one according to the manufacturer’s instructions.

Control Board Issues

The control board acts as the brain of your refrigerator, regulating various functions and monitoring temperatures. If the control board malfunctions, it can disrupt the overall operation of the refrigerator. Begin by locating the control board, usually located behind the refrigerator or in the control section.

Inspect the control board for any visible signs of damage, such as burnt components or loose connections. If necessary, carefully disconnect and remove the control board, taking note of the wire connections to ensure proper reinstallation. Replace the defective control board with a new one and reconnect the wires accordingly.

Refrigerant Leaks

Refrigerant leaks can cause a significant reduction in cooling efficiency, resulting in warm temperatures inside the refrigerator. Locating a refrigerant leak can be challenging and may require professional assistance. However, you can perform a basic visual inspection to check for any obvious leaks around the condenser or evaporator coils.

If you suspect a refrigerant leak, it’s best to contact a professional technician who can properly diagnose and repair the problem. Handling refrigerants requires specialized equipment and training to ensure safety and proper repair.

Compressor Problems

The compressor is the heart of the inverter refrigerator, responsible for compressing and circulating the refrigerant. If the compressor is faulty or not functioning correctly, the refrigerator may not cool efficiently or at all. Unfortunately, compressor issues often require professional repair or replacement.

Before calling a technician, you can perform a basic inspection to rule out any other potential causes. Check for any unusual noises coming from the compressor, such as grinding or clicking sounds. Additionally, examine the compressor visually for any physical damage or oil leaks. If you suspect a compressor problem, it’s best to seek professional assistance to avoid further damage or potential safety hazards.

Maintaining an Inverter Refrigerator

Once you have successfully repaired your inverter refrigerator, it’s important to maintain it properly to prevent future issues. Here are some essential maintenance tips:

– Regularly clean the condenser coils to ensure optimum cooling efficiency.
– Keep the refrigerator clean and free from food debris to prevent clogging or odors.
– Avoid overloading the refrigerator, as it can strain the compressor and affect cooling performance.
– Check and replace the water filters (if applicable) as recommended by the manufacturer.
– Periodically inspect the gaskets and door seals for any signs of wear or damage. Replace if necessary to maintain proper insulation.

By following these maintenance practices, you can extend the lifespan of your inverter refrigerator and keep it operating efficiently for years to come.
